how should i mod my 2005 honda accord i-vtec DOHC 2.4L i4 (manual transmission)? by Icytea12 in Cartalk

[–]theBarneyBus 0 points1 point  (0 children)

A cold air intake is unlikely to increase performance (it may drop some weight but likely won’t increase power without a different tune).

If you actually want *performance*, suspension/wheels and tires are the easiest ways to increase performance.

Used CX30 vs Mazda3 Hatch by busboy7 in whatcarshouldIbuy

[–]theBarneyBus 1 point2 points  (0 children)

That’s really your call.

One thing that people may not realize, all the Mazda3 Hatchbacks (for the Gen4 at least) were built in Japan. The CX-30 is built in Mexico.

Not sure how much difference it will make, buuuuut (I think it was a consumer reports) ratings put the hatchback (Japan) as the #2 most reliable, and the sedan (Mexico) at #6.

Does anyone know how to calculate an end speed? by [deleted] in Cartalk

[–]theBarneyBus 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Speed is proportional to RPM

If you can get his RPMs at “photo time”, figure out the MPH per RPM, then find the RPMs at “crash time”, you will get a fair estimate of the end speed.

i.e. crash_speed = photo_speed * (crash_rpm / photo_rpm)
